Growing up I always used the term “cranks” to describe something cool; a fast car, loud stereo, etc and always thought it would be cool to put on a license plate. I never really mentioned my license plate plans to anyone and figured I’d just do it someday. When I had the right car I’d put them on and be proud of my unique license plate wit. I told my best friend Mike I was heading over to get “crank” or “cranks” as a license plate for my Porsche. He replied “Are you kidding me? Do you know what “crank” means? You’ll get pulled over by every single cop on the road”. Okay, call me naïve but I had no idea that “crank” is slang for Crystal Meth.

It actually could be interpreted many different ways. A crank can be a joke, a crank shaft, a grouchy person, etc. If Mike is right however, I need more attention from the police in my car like I need a hole in the head

BTW “Crank” is also the name on one of my favorite songs by ‘Catherine Wheel’.

So, what do you think are my long time hopes of having “cranks” as a plate squashed by the drug reference, or do think others (mainly the police) understand my interpretation of the word?
